Repetitive & Crude Humor
Relies heavily on loud screaming, abuse (galiyan), and slapstick violence. If you dislike over-the-top, low-brow comedy, you’ll find it annoying after 20 minutes. The jokes about the baby being a “sharabi” or “jatt da puttar” wear thin.

The Great Escape: While the kidnappers are busy arguing in their thick Punjabi accents, the baby (the "Kaka") decides to go on a "kharak" (a chaotic spree) of his own. He crawls out of an open window, following the pictures in his favorite storybook.
